By re-focusing on the elements of light, air and scenery that create the ambient environment, FOCUS continually recomposes. A number of thin, lightweight, flat lenses that maintain a mobile-like balance condenses and diffuses the natural light from the window and the ambient light in the room while surrendering itself to the air currents. After dark or when ambient light is weak, lighting devices embedded around the edges of the lenses illuminate the framed scenery, and affordance effects generated by light direct viewers' attention towards another scenery beyond the lenses. 

The aspects of FOCUS are created in response to their surroundings, in the same way that architecture is designed relative to its environment. And while the function and stability of electricity is important in lighting, FOCUS gives people scenery as an art object with the concept of natural light and air flow. This lighting is not limited to the fields of architecture, design and art, continually creating unique light and sceneries in space.

By using PMMA and aluminium, which are renewable materials, we are considering a sustainable recycling-oriented society. It is also important that these are not special materials that require energy costs and that they can be stably supplied. Since the weight of the product has a great impact not only on safety but also on environmental energy and transportation energy, consideration is given to keeping it light. The lenses are made from a specially processed 1mm-thick PMMA plate, which makes them extremely lightweight and safe. 

The electrical cord that forms the mobile is 2mm thick, which makes it light and at the same time give floating lenses sensations. The frames of the lighting and the bars of the mobile are made of aluminium, realizing the ease of molding and weight reduction. Variations of the mobile are 3 ~ 5 lens type with φ364mm and φ284mm lens combination, which can adjust the length of the upper electric cord up to 3m.

Originally, the value of lighting products is evaluated when they are lit, but FOCUS respects natural light while providing lighting design. Taking advantage of the charm of both artificial and natural light, it gives us the opportunity to rethink how we interact with people, environment and energy.
